ERPNext Purchase Order Automation

ERPNext automates the complete PO lifecycle from initial need through receipt and payment.

The flow from requisition to order happens seamlessly. Material requests capture and approve needs through structured workflow. Purchase order creation pulls from approved requests with supplier selection, pricing application, and terms population. All information flows forward without retyping.

The flow from quote to order streamlines competitive purchasing. Request for quotation processes distribute requirements to multiple suppliers. Responses return and receive comparison analysis. Converting the winning quote directly to a purchase order carries all terms through without re-entry, maintaining linkage back to the original RFQ.

Blanket order call-off simplifies agreement-based purchasing. Long-term agreements establish pricing and quantity commitments upfront. Call-off orders release against blankets with automatic pricing, tracking consumption against commitments, and remaining quantity visibility.

Approval Workflows

Controlling who can commit spending requires configurable approval rules that match your policies. Amount-based approval escalates decisions by value, with different approvers for different ranges, appropriate escalation for larger orders, and multiple levels when warranted.

Category-based approval applies different rules to different purchase types. Capital purchases may require special justification and additional approval levels. Routine items may flow through simplified approval. Expertise-based routing ensures technical purchases receive appropriate review.

Department-based approval ensures operational managers maintain oversight of their area's purchasing while enabling cross-department visibility and central oversight where appropriate.

Electronic approval replaces paper routing with online workflow. Approvers receive notifications when items need their attention. Reviews proceed with full details visible in the system. Approve or reject actions include comments that document decision rationale. Next steps trigger automatically based on workflow configuration. Complete audit trails document the entire process.

Mobile approval enables authorization from anywhere. Notifications reach approvers on their phones. Review happens on mobile devices. Quick approval actions prevent delays. Travel no longer blocks purchasing progress.

Dubai Business Context

International procurement characterizes Dubai purchasing. Companies buy materials from Asia, equipment from Europe, and services regionally. Complex logistics span multiple countries and transport modes. ERPNext handles these international PO requirements through multi-currency support, customs documentation, and landed cost tracking.

Currency management addresses the multi-currency reality of Dubai procurement. USD serves most international transactions. EUR applies to European suppliers. AED handles local purchases. Automatic conversion ensures consistent comparison and proper recording regardless of transaction currency.

Delivery coordination addresses Dubai logistics considerations. Port clearance timing affects when goods actually become available. Warehouse receiving must coordinate with shipment arrivals. Project site delivery requires coordination with construction schedules. Just-in-time requirements demand precision that manual processes cannot reliably deliver.

VAT and customs compliance is built into the procurement process. Correct tax treatment applies automatically. Documentation requirements are met through system-generated records. Customs information captures needed details. Landed cost support ensures true cost visibility.

Integration Benefits

PO automation connects to budget control for spending management. Budget checks occur before approval to ensure funds are available. Approving a purchase order reserves funds against the budget. Commitment tracking maintains visibility into what has been authorized but not yet spent. These controls prevent the budget overruns that surprise organizations without systematic purchasing.

Inventory integration links purchasing to stock management. Reorder-triggered POs automatically initiate purchasing when stock falls below thresholds. Receipt processing updates inventory when goods arrive. Stock updates maintain accurate availability information. This integration ensures purchasing responds to actual needs rather than delayed reports.

Accounts payable integration connects purchasing to payment. Invoice matching verifies that invoices match what was ordered and received. Payment processing flows from matched and approved invoices. Accrual accounting captures commitments before invoices arrive. Cash flow planning benefits from visibility into payment obligations.

Supplier portal integration extends automation to vendor communication. PO delivery reaches suppliers electronically. Confirmation receipts acknowledge order acceptance. Status updates flow back into your system. Document exchange happens without email attachment management.

Advanced Capabilities

Recurring orders automate regular purchases. The system auto-generates periodic POs based on schedules. Standard quantities and suppliers apply from templates. Routine approvals flow through simplified processes. Efficient processing handles high-volume, low-complexity purchasing.

Partial delivery management handles orders that ship in multiple installments. Tracking partial receipts maintains visibility into what has arrived. Remaining quantities show what is still outstanding. Multiple receipts record against single POs until complete. Order closure happens when everything has been received.

Amendment handling manages changes to orders after initial creation. Amendment workflows ensure changes receive appropriate authorization. Version tracking maintains history of changes. Change documentation captures what changed and why. Supplier notification communicates amendments to vendors.

Subcontracting support addresses outsourced work where you provide materials to contractors. Material provision tracking monitors what you have sent. Service ordering captures the work being performed. Combined receipt records both returned materials and completed work. Full cost capture reflects the total expense including your material contribution.

Reporting and Analytics

Order status reporting tracks all purchase orders through their lifecycle. Open POs show what is active. Pending approvals reveal where authorization is needed. Overdue deliveries highlight supplier performance issues. Completed orders document purchase history.

Spend analysis helps understand purchasing patterns. Analysis by supplier reveals vendor concentration. Analysis by category shows where money goes. Analysis by department supports cost allocation. Analysis by period identifies trends over time.

Supplier performance monitoring tracks vendor reliability. Delivery timeliness measures on-time performance. Order accuracy reveals how often suppliers ship correctly. Quality performance tracks inspection results. Price stability shows whether costs are predictable.
